Method To Measure Indoor Radon Concentration In An Open Volume With Geiger-Mueller Counters: Analysis From First Principles, Mark P. Silverman Oct 2016

Method To Measure Indoor Radon Concentration In An Open Volume With Geiger-Mueller Counters: Analysis From First Principles, Mark P. Silverman

Faculty Scholarship

A simple method employing a pair of pancake-style Geiger-Mueller (GM) counters for quantitative measurement of radon activity concentration (activity per unit volume) is described and demonstrated. The use of two GM counters, together with the basic theory derived in this paper, permit the detection of alpha particles from decay of 222Rn and progeny ( 218 Po , 214 Po ) and the conversion of the alpha count rate into a radon concentration. A unique feature of this method, in comparison with standard methodologies to measure radon concentration, is the absence of a fixed control volume. Advantages afforded by the reported …

Search For Anomalies In The Decay Of Radioactive Mn-54 [Post-Print], Mark P. Silverman Jul 2016

Search For Anomalies In The Decay Of Radioactive Mn-54 [Post-Print], Mark P. Silverman

Faculty Scholarship

Recent papers have reported that 54Mn, which decays by electron capture (a weak nuclear interaction) with half-life ~312 days, is influenced by solar activity. Should this actually occur, new physics would be needed to explain it. This paper reports results of an analysis of 54Mn activity measured over a time interval of ~3.6 half-lives. If standard nuclear physics applies, the logarithmic residuals of 54Mn activities should form a stationary set of independent random variables whose statistics are determined solely by a constant decay rate λ and initial mean count μ. Analysis of the time-variation, autocorrelation, and power spectra of …
